Algorithm Speed: How Fish Road Movement Reveals Adaptive Efficiency - Gollie Bands

In digital systems where split-second decisions define performance, algorithm efficiency transcends raw computation speed. Drawing a powerful analogy from nature, fish navigating dynamic river networks demonstrate how adaptive responsiveness—anticipation, real-time adjustments, and collective intelligence—drives optimal movement. This metaphor illuminates how modern algorithms, like fish schools, evolve beyond static pathfinding to embrace fluid, predictive, and scalable behavior.

Latency Beyond Time: Measuring Real-Time Movement in Dynamic Pathfinding

Algorithmic latency isn’t solely a measure of processing delay—it reflects how quickly a system *adapts* to changing conditions. Just as fish instantly adjust course in response to shifting currents, adaptive algorithms minimize reactive lag through predictive modeling. By forecasting environmental shifts—such as traffic bursts or network congestion—systems preemptively re-route decisions, reducing effective latency. This predictive latency transforms real-time responsiveness from a reactive burst into a sustained advantage.

Studies in adaptive routing show that predictive algorithms reduce average path adjustment time by up to 40% compared to static or purely reactive methods.

Resource Allocation in Motion: Bandwidth vs. Decision Trees

Bandwidth in algorithmic design symbolizes the capacity for timely decision-making—akin to a fish maintaining momentum through strong currents. Unlike rigid, precomputed decision trees that consume fixed resources, adaptive systems allocate bandwidth dynamically, prioritizing critical path updates while conserving energy. This mirrors how fish schools distribute effort: some individuals scout ahead, others respond locally, ensuring efficient energy use without sacrificing speed. Low-complexity variants of these models maintain responsiveness without overhead, enabling scalable performance.

Scalability Through Emergent Behavior: From Individual Moves to Collective Efficiency

Simple behavioral rules—mirroring fish turning toward neighbors or avoiding collisions—generate emergent global efficiency. When each agent acts on local information without centralized control, complex, optimized networks arise organically. This decentralized model contrasts sharply with traditional algorithms that depend on global state, which grow increasingly burdened as scale expands. Real-world implementations in swarm robotics and traffic optimization show that such bio-inspired models achieve superior throughput and resilience, proving scalability through emergence.

Beyond Static Metrics: Dynamic Complexity and Surprising Throughput

Conventional performance benchmarks often overlook non-linear gains unlocked by adaptive dynamics. Just as a fish road network evolves with water flow and obstacles, algorithms that embrace dynamic complexity unlock hidden throughput. For instance, adaptive routing protocols in modern data centers reduce latency spikes by up to 55% during peak loads, outperforming static equivalents. These systems thrive not on raw speed alone but on continuous recalibration, revealing algorithmic potential invisible in static analysis.

Returning to the Fish Road: Reinforcing the Parent Theme with Hidden Depth

The fish road analogy evolves from a simple efficiency metaphor into a foundational framework for understanding adaptive algorithmic behavior. By observing how individual agents—like fish—leverage local cues to drive collective performance, we uncover principles applicable across domains: from AI coordination to smart city traffic and distributed computing. This biological lens deepens our grasp of algorithm efficiency beyond computation, emphasizing responsiveness, energy-aware design, and emergent intelligence. As we shift from static metrics to dynamic complexity, the fish road remains a vivid guide to building systems that move faster, smarter, and more sustainably.

“Efficiency in movement is not just speed—it’s the art of adapting in real time, anticipating change, and evolving collectively.” – Insight drawn from fish road dynamics and algorithmic evolution

To explore how adaptive systems mirror biological intelligence, read the full discussion: Understanding Algorithm Efficiency Through Real-World Examples like Fish Road

Key Insight Table
AspectStatic pathfindingPredefined routes, high latency under changeReactive, rigid, energy inefficientAdaptive, predictive, energy awareEmergent global optimizationDynamic complexity, surprising throughput
Bandwidth UseFixed, centralizedDynamic, decentralizedDistributed decision-makingSelf-organizing networksReal-time recalibration

Algorithmic speed is redefined not by how fast a system computes, but by how swiftly it learns, adapts, and scales—inspired by fish navigating ever-changing river courses. This biological metaphor bridges theory and practice, revealing deeper layers of efficiency embedded in dynamic systems.